Message type: E = Error
Message class: /SCWM/CROSS_DOCKING -
Message number: 024
Message text: Putaway delay for delivery &1 delivery item &2 not relevant

- Putaway delay for delivery &1 delivery item &2 not relevant ?The SAP error message
/SCWM/CROSS_DOCKING024
indicates that there is a putaway delay for a specific delivery item in the context of cross-docking in the Extended Warehouse Management (EWM) module. The message typically means that the system has determined that the delivery item is not relevant for putaway due to certain conditions.Cause:
The error can occur due to several reasons, including:
Delivery Item Status: The delivery item may have a status that prevents it from being processed for putaway. For example, it might be marked as "not relevant for putaway" or "already processed."
Cross-Docking Configuration: The configuration settings for cross-docking may not be set up correctly, leading to the system not recognizing the item as eligible for putaway.
Stock Type: The stock type of the item may not be suitable for putaway. For instance, if the stock is marked as "blocked" or "quality inspection," it may not be eligible for immediate putaway.
Warehouse Process Type: The warehouse process type assigned to the delivery item may not allow for putaway, or it may be configured to handle the item differently.
Delivery Item Quantity: If the quantity of the delivery item is zero or if there are discrepancies in the expected quantity, the system may not process it for putaway.
Solution:
To resolve the error, you can take the following steps:
Check Delivery Item Status: Review the status of the delivery item in the system. Ensure that it is not blocked or marked as irrelevant for putaway.
Review Cross-Docking Settings: Verify the cross-docking configuration in the EWM settings. Ensure that the relevant settings are correctly configured to allow for putaway of the delivery item.
Inspect Stock Type: Check the stock type of the item. If it is in a blocked or quality inspection stock type, you may need to move it to unrestricted stock before it can be put away.
Examine Warehouse Process Type: Look into the warehouse process type assigned to the delivery item. Ensure that it is set up to allow for putaway and that it aligns with your warehouse processes.
Check Quantity: Confirm that the quantity of the delivery item is correct and that there are no discrepancies. If there are issues with the quantity, resolve them before attempting to put away the item.
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or consult with your SAP support team for specific configurations and settings related to cross-docking and putaway processes.
